'200 years of knowledge lost': fire engulfs Brazil's national museum

The Museu Nacional houses artefacts from Egypt, Greco-Roman art and some of the first fossils found in Brazil

A massive fire has torn through a 200-year-old museum in Rio de Janeiro, lighting up the night and sending large plumes of smoke into the air.

Firefighters were working to put out the blaze at the esteemed National Museum in northern Rio, which houses artefacts from Egypt, Greco-Roman art and some of the first fossils found in Brazil.
